Vue-Django 开源项目推荐

Vue-Django 开源项目推荐

vue-django @Django integrated with a full-featured @Webpack + (@vuejs / vue-loader) setup with hot reload, linting, testing & css extraction. vue-django 项目地址: https://gitcode.com/gh_mirrors/vu/vue-django

Vue-Django 是一个基于 Django 框架和 Vue.js 的全栈式 Web 应用程序模板。该项目结合了 Django 的强大后端能力和 Vue.js 的灵活前端特性,旨在帮助开发者快速搭建现代化、响应式的网页应用。项目主要使用 JavaScript 和 Python 两种编程语言。

项目基础介绍

Vue-Django 项目的目标是提供一个开箱即用的 Django 应用程序模板,其中集成了 Vue.js,并配备了热重载、代码质量检测、单元测试和 CSS 提取等功能。该模板基于 Vue CLI,可以方便地通过命令行工具创建新的 Vue-Django 项目。

核心功能

  • 热重载(Hot Reload):在开发过程中,当代码发生变化时,页面可以即时刷新显示最新的更改,大大提高了开发效率。
  • 代码质量检测(Lint-on-save):通过 ESLint 工具在保存代码时自动进行质量检测,保证代码规范和错误提示。
  • 单元测试(Unit Testing):使用 Karma + Mocha + karma-webpack 进行单元测试,支持 ES2015 语法。
  • 端到端测试(End-to-End Testing):利用 Nightwatch 进行端到端测试,支持在多个浏览器中并行运行。
  • CSS 提取和压缩:将所有组件中的 CSS 提取到一个文件中,并使用 cssnano 进行压缩。
  • 静态资源版本控制:为所有静态资源添加版本号,以支持长期缓存。

最近更新的功能

根据项目的最新更新,以下是一些新增或改进的功能:

  • Docker 支持:提供了 Dockerfile,使得项目可以轻松地部署到 Docker 容器中。
  • Vue CLI 版本兼容性:更新了对 Vue CLI 的支持,使得项目可以更好地与最新版本的 Vue CLI 兼容。
  • 文档完善:增加了更多关于项目设置和使用的文档,帮助新用户更快上手。
  • 性能优化:对构建流程进行了优化,提高了构建效率和最终的页面加载速度。

Vue-Django 项目的持续更新和发展,使其成为了构建现代化 Web 应用的有力工具。无论是对于新手还是资深开发者,该项目都是一个值得尝试的选择。

vue-django @Django integrated with a full-featured @Webpack + (@vuejs / vue-loader) setup with hot reload, linting, testing & css extraction. vue-django 项目地址: https://gitcode.com/gh_mirrors/vu/vue-django

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

苗眉妲Nora

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值